Remote Senior Software Engineer - SRE

Posted

Apply now
Please, let Snapsheet know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• Snapsheet is seeking a Senior Software Engineer for their Site Reliability Engineering team, with a focus on ensuring technology reliability, scalability, and efficiency.
  • This is a full-time, remote position, and candidates must be based in the US.
  • The role is hands-on, involving both infrastructure management and software development.
  • Responsibilities include improving tooling and automation of infrastructure, building and maintaining core applications, operating an internal observability platform, monitoring systems, collaborating with service engineering teams, and automating processes for deployment efficiency.
  • The ideal candidate will have a passion for building reliable systems and streamlining operations.

Requirements:

  • A Bachelor’s degree in Computer Science, Computer Engineering, or a related field is required.
  • Candidates must have at least 5 years of experience as a full-stack software engineer.
  • Experience in building and maintaining scalable, resilient services is necessary.
  • Proficiency in one or more programming languages is required, with a strong preference for Ruby on Rails, Python, or Java.
  • Experience with designing and building APIs, schema design, and performant queries for relational databases is essential.
  • Candidates should have knowledge of scalability and performance optimization of server-side code, frontend development using React or similar frameworks, and backend development using Ruby on Rails or similar frameworks.
  • A deep understanding of web technologies such as HTTP, cookies, caching, and ES6 is required.
  • Familiarity with tooling, automation, and system monitoring for performance optimization is necessary.
  • Experience with CI/CD frameworks like GitHub Actions, CircleCI, or Jenkins is required.
  • Bonus skills include strong experience with infrastructure as code tools and expertise in operating ECS.

Benefits:

  • Snapsheet offers medical, dental, and vision insurance through Blue Cross Blue Shield.
  • Employees enjoy flexible PTO and scheduling options.
  • A 401k match program of 4% is available, with 100% vesting after 60 days of employment.
  • A monthly internet stipend is provided.
  • The Employee Assistance Program offers 6 visits with trained counselors per life incident.
  • Employees can participate in yearly in-person events, including the annual Summit and Roadshows.
  • Computer and equipment are provided to employees.
  • Additional perks include Snapsheet SWAG, tech-specific benefits like learning and development budgets, hackathons, game hours, lightning talks, productivity blocks, and Summer Fridays.
Apply now
Please, let Snapsheet know you found this job on RemoteYeah . This helps us grow 🌱.
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back